About

In recent decades, authors affiliated with Don State Technical University have published 3.9k papers, which have received a total of 14.6k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 845 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 660 papers in Materials Chemistry and 497 papers in Mechanics of Materials on the topics of Engineering Technology and Methodologies (315 papers), Mechanical Systems and Engineering (277 papers) and Structural mechanics and materials (237 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Materials Chemistry (4.5k citations), Mechanical Engineering (2.5k citations) and Mechanics of Materials (2.1k citations). Authors at Don State Technical University collaborate with scholars in Russia, Vietnam and Ukraine and have published in prestigious journals including The Journal of Chemical Physics, Journal of Applied Physics and Journal of The Electrochemical Society. Some of Don State Technical University's most productive authors include Alexey N. Beskopylny, Besarion Meskhi, Evgenii M. Shcherban’, Sergey A. Stel’makh and Levon R. Mailyan.
